A45
Directional
Coupler
Theory
of
Operation
The
A45
directional
coupler
divides
the RF
output
of the
A44
YO
into
two
paths.
The
output
of the
coupled
arm
goes
to
A45J1.
This
signal
is
attenuated
by
AT2
and
goes
through
the
A46
7.0
GHz low
pass
filter
to the
A48
YO
loop
sampler.
The
sampler
mixes
the
coupled-off
YO
signal
with
the
Nth
harmonic
of the
M/N
output
signal.
The
result
is
the
Sampler
IF
signal,
which
goes
to
the
A49
YO
loop
phase detector.
The
RF
signal
from
the
coupler's
main path
is
the
YO
output
signal
at
A45J3.
This
signal
is
sent
to
the
A16
modulator/splitter (located
in
the RF
section).

A46
7
GHz
Low
Pass
Filter
Theory
of
Operation
The
A46
7
GHz
low
pass
filter
is
connected
by
coaxial
cables
between
the
AT2
15
dB
Attenuator
and
the
A48
YO
loop
sampler.
It
filters
out
the
harmonics
of
the
coupled-back
portion
of
the
YO
output
from
the
directional
coupler
to
prevent
unwanted
mixing products
in
the
sampler.
